Job Title: Information Technology Infrastructure Engineer

Job Summary:

Suna Solutions is seeking an experienced Information Technology Infrastructure Engineer to join our team. As a key member of our infrastructure team, you will be responsible for maintaining, updating, and expanding our organization's infrastructure resources.

Responsibilities:

  • Maintain data center operations, ensuring high availability and performance.
  • Support and maintain PCs, servers, and other equipment in the laboratory.
  • Action level 3 infrastructure-related tickets, providing timely and effective resolutions.
  • Assist with general server maintenance, upgrades, and migrations.
  • Provide expertise in Windows on-prem and cloud services, including active directory domains, Azure, Office 365, Entra, and Exchange.
  • Administer OKTA for authentication and application access, ensuring secure and seamless user experiences.
  • Support Zoom and MS-Teams videoconferencing hardware and applications, ensuring smooth communication and collaboration.
  • Install and support WiFi access points, understanding connectivity and RADIUS authentication.
  • Understand LAN and WAN networks, including routing, subnetting, VPN technologies, and network security.
  • Provide expertise with Cisco Meraki, Dell, and Brocade switches, including programming switchports, access control lists, VLANs, routing, and security.
  • Expertise in VMWare vSphere 7, including provisioning and managing virtual machines, networking, fault tolerance, and storage.
  • Experience with Palo Alto firewalls, including Prisma access and Global Protect VPN, ensuring secure and compliant network access.
  • Strong experience with cloud migrations and securing cloud access, ensuring seamless and secure transitions.

Qualifications & Experience:

  • Minimum of AD degree with minimum of 6 years experience performing Data Center operations support.
  • Current minimum CCNA or MCSE or VCP certification required – no exceptions.
  • Experience as an OKTA administrator, OKTA certification strongly preferred.
  • Experience supporting video conferencing hardware and applications.
  • Hands-on experience with Microsoft AD, vSphere, VMware ESX Server, Nutanix.
  • Solid understanding of T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, routing, and network infrastructures.
  • Experience working in the biopharmaceutical company preferred.
